Docker-in-Dockeri loomise peamine eesm\u00e4rk oli aidata Dockerit arendada. Paljud inimesed kasutavad seda Jenkins CI k\u00e4ivitamiseks. Alguses tundub see normaalne, kuid seej\u00e4rel tekivad probleemid, mida oleks v\u00f5imalik v\u00e4ltida, kui installida Docker Jenkins CI konteinerisse. K\u00e4esolevas artiklis r\u00e4\u00e4gitakse, kuidas seda teha. Ma pean silmas, et on mitmeid probleeme, millest arendajal on teadlik olla.<\/p>\n<p>\u00dcks neist puudutab LSM-i (Linuxi turvamoode), nagu AppArmor ja SELinux: konteinerit k\u00e4ivitades v\u00f5ib \u201esisemine Docker\u201c proovida rakendada turvaprofii, mis v\u00f5ib konfliktida v\u00f5i segi ajada \u201ev\u00e4list Dockerit\u201c. See oli k\u00f5ige keerulisem probleem, mida tuli lahendada, p\u00fc\u00fcdes \u00fchendada algse implementatsiooni -privileegide lippu. Minu muudatused t\u00f6\u00f6tasid ning k\u00f5ik testid oleksid l\u00e4binud minu Debian masinas ja Ubuntus testmasinates, kuid nad oleksid kokku kukkunud ja p\u00f5lenud Michael Crosby masinas (kui ma \u00f5igesti m\u00e4letan, oli tal Fedora). Kui k\u00e4ivitate Docker-in-Docker'i, t\u00f6\u00f6tab v\u00e4line Docker tavalisel failis\u00fcsteemil (EXT4, BTRFS v\u00f5i mis iganes teil on) ja sisemine Docker t\u00f6\u00f6tab kirjutamise kopeerimise s\u00fcsteemi (AUFS, BTRFS, seadme kartoteek jne, s\u00f5ltuvalt sellest, mis on v\u00e4list Dockerit kasutama seadistatud). Sellega kaasnevad paljud kombinatsioonid, mis ei t\u00f6\u00f6ta. N\u00e4iteks ei saa te AUFS'i k\u00e4ivitada AUFS'i peal. <\/p>\n<p>Kui k\u00e4itate BTRFS'i BTRFS'i peal, peaks see esmalt t\u00f6\u00f6tama, kuid kui ilmuvad sisemised alamkogud, ei saa vanemat alamkogude parent subvolume-d kustutada. Seadmep\u00f5hine kartoteek ei oma nimesihte, seega kui mitu Docker'i instantsi kasutavad seda \u00fchel masinal, saavad nad k\u00f5ik \u00fcksteise pilte n\u00e4ha (ja m\u00f5jutada) ning konteinerite varukoopiaid. See on halb.<\/p>\n<p>Paljude nende probleemide lahendamiseks on olemas ainult lahendused. N\u00e4iteks kui soovite kasutada AUFS'i sisemises Dockeris, muutke lihtsalt kaust \/var\/lib\/docker mahuks ja k\u00f5ik on korras. Sest see on t\u00e4pselt see, mis teie andmeid kahjustab!<\/i><\/p>\n<p>Docker'i demon on selgelt loodud, et omada eksklusiivset juurdep\u00e4\u00e4su \/var\/lib\/docker'ile. Mitte miski muu ei tohiks \"puutuda, torkida v\u00f5i katsuda\" \u00fchtegi Docker'i faili, mis asub selles kaustas.<\/p>\n<p>Miks see nii on? Sest see on tulemus \u00fchest k\u00f5ige keerulisemast \u00f5ppetunnist, mis saadud dotCloud'i arendamisel. DotCloud'i konteineri mootor t\u00f6\u00f6tas, kui mitmed protsessid kasutasid samaaegselt \/var\/lib\/dotcloud'i. Peened trikid, nagu atomaarne failide asendamine (kui mitte redigeerimine kohapeal), koodi \u201et\u00f5ukamine\u201d soovituslike ja kohustuslike lukudega ning muud eksperimendid turvaliste s\u00fcsteemidega, nagu SQLite ja BDB, ei t\u00f6\u00f6tanud alati. Kui me \u00fcmber tegime meie konteineri mootori, mis l\u00f5puks muutus Docker'iks, oli \u00fcks peamistest disainilahendustest koondada k\u00f5ik konteinerite operatsioonid \u00fchte daemonisse, et l\u00f5petada kogu see jama samaaegsest juurdep\u00e4\u00e4sust.<\/p>\n<p>\u00c4rge saage mind valesti aru: on t\u00e4iesti v\u00f5imalik teha midagi head, usaldusv\u00e4\u00e4rset ja kiiret, mis h\u00f5lmab mitmeid protsesse ja kaasaegset paralleelset haldust. Kuid meie arvates on lihtsam ja kergem kirjutada ja hallata koodi, kasutades Docker'it ainulaadse m\u00e4ngijana.<\/p>\n<p>See t\u00e4hendab, et kui jagate katalooge \/var\/lib\/docker mitmete Docker'i eksemplaride vahel, siis teil on probleeme. Kas teil on t\u00f5eliselt vaja Docker-in-Docker'i v\u00f5i soovite lihtsalt v\u00f5imalust k\u00e4ivitada Dockerit, st ehitada ja k\u00e4ivitada konteinerite ja piltide teie CI-s\u00fcsteemist, samas kui see CI-s\u00fcsteem asub konteineris?<\/p>\n<p>Olen kindel, et enamikule inimestele meeldib viimane variant, st nad soovivad, et CI-s\u00fcsteem, nagu Jenkins, saaks konteinerite k\u00e4ivitamiseks. Ja k\u00f5ige lihtsam viis seda teha on lihtsalt liituda Docker sokliga teie CI konteineris, seostades selle -v lipuga.<\/p>\n<p>Lihtsalt \u00f6eldes, kui k\u00e4itate oma CI konteinerit (Jenkins v\u00f5i muu), aluseta midagi Docker-in-Docker'iga, alustage seda j\u00e4rgmiselt:<\/p>\n<pre><code class=\"plaintext\">docker run -v \/var\/run\/docker.sock:\/var\/run\/docker.sock ...<\/code><\/pre>\n<p>\nN\u00fc\u00fcd p\u00e4\u00e4seb see konteiner Docker soklile ja seega suudab k\u00e4ivitada konteinerid. Erinevalt sellest, et \u201ealams\u00f5lmed\u201d konteinerid saavad olema \u201esugulased\u201c konteinerid.<\/p>\n<p>Proovige seda, kasutades ametlikku Docker'i pilti (mis sisaldab Docker'i binaarfaili):<\/p>\n<pre><code class=\"plaintext\">docker run -v \/var\/run\/docker.sock:\/var\/run\/docker.sock \n           -ti docker<\/code><\/pre>\n<p>\nSee n\u00e4eb v\u00e4lja ja t\u00f6\u00f6tab nagu Docker-in-Docker, kuid see ei ole Docker-in-Docker: kui see konteiner loob t\u00e4iendavaid konteinerite, luuakse need k\u00f5rgema taseme Docker'is. Te ei koge sisemise taseme k\u00f5rvalm\u00f5jusid ja ehituse vahem\u00e4lu jagatakse mitme kutsumise vahel.<\/p>\n<p>M\u00e4rkus: selle artikli varasemad versioonid soovitasid siduda Docker'i binaarfail hostist konteinerisse.
